基于WSR的制造企業(yè)服務(wù)衍生方案空間狀態(tài)生成及判定研究
本文關(guān)鍵詞: 服務(wù)衍生方案 物理-事理-人理 空間狀態(tài)生成 判定 出處:《江蘇大學(xué)》2017年碩士論文 論文類型:學(xué)位論文
【摘要】:當(dāng)前,制造產(chǎn)業(yè)內(nèi)技術(shù)趨向成熟加劇了產(chǎn)品的同質(zhì)化,出現(xiàn)了與客戶日益追求的個(gè)性化需求之間的矛盾,致使制造企業(yè)陷入了產(chǎn)能過(guò)剩與利潤(rùn)下滑的困境,依托實(shí)物產(chǎn)品的服務(wù)衍生成為制造企業(yè)擺脫產(chǎn)品同質(zhì)化競(jìng)爭(zhēng)、獲取競(jìng)爭(zhēng)優(yōu)勢(shì)的有效手段。為能實(shí)現(xiàn)制造企業(yè)服務(wù)衍生方案的有效提供,本研究借助契合中國(guó)制造業(yè)情境的物理-事理-人理(WSR)系統(tǒng)方法論,聚焦于制造企業(yè)服務(wù)衍生方案的空間狀態(tài)生成及判定過(guò)程。本研究首先在梳理與服務(wù)衍生相關(guān)研究文獻(xiàn)的基礎(chǔ)上,揭示了服務(wù)衍生方案的實(shí)現(xiàn)機(jī)理及相關(guān)影響因素;其次,借助穩(wěn)定匹配理論,描述了制造企業(yè)服務(wù)衍生方案的生成過(guò)程;為了能夠準(zhǔn)確定位與評(píng)價(jià)制造企業(yè)服務(wù)衍生方案在整個(gè)行業(yè)內(nèi)所處的水平,構(gòu)筑了基于WSR的制造企業(yè)服務(wù)衍生方案的空間狀態(tài);然后,給出了基于WSR的制造企業(yè)服務(wù)衍生方案狀態(tài)判定與評(píng)價(jià)方法;最后,分析了中國(guó)風(fēng)機(jī)行業(yè)整體服務(wù)衍生方案空間狀態(tài)及特定企業(yè)服務(wù)衍生方案的狀態(tài)定位,并為其服務(wù)衍生的進(jìn)階發(fā)展指明了方向。根據(jù)所提研究問(wèn)題,經(jīng)過(guò)相關(guān)理論分析與研究,得出如下結(jié)論:(1)服務(wù)衍生方案生成的關(guān)鍵是實(shí)物產(chǎn)品與衍生服務(wù)的有效匹配。匹配過(guò)程是以客戶問(wèn)題解決為前提,產(chǎn)品/服務(wù)屬性及匹配規(guī)則為基礎(chǔ),產(chǎn)品與服務(wù)的有序組合為結(jié)果。方案生成的復(fù)雜性為WSR方法論下制造企業(yè)服務(wù)衍生方案分析框架的提出奠定了基礎(chǔ)。(2)制造企業(yè)服務(wù)衍生方案的生成是物理、事理與人理共同作用的結(jié)果。技術(shù)支持的物理,經(jīng)濟(jì)保證的事理和客戶價(jià)值創(chuàng)造的人理,相互影響與制約的三者共同決定了服務(wù)衍生方案的空間狀態(tài),且隨著制造業(yè)服務(wù)化的推進(jìn),服務(wù)衍生方案在物理、事理和人理三個(gè)層面呈現(xiàn)不斷演化的發(fā)展態(tài)勢(shì)。(3)不同制造行業(yè)具有不同的服務(wù)衍生方案空間狀態(tài),制造企業(yè)也因制造與服務(wù)能力上的差異性具有不同的狀態(tài)定位,而對(duì)服務(wù)衍生方案空間狀態(tài)的研究能夠明晰行業(yè)及特定制造企業(yè)的服務(wù)化水平,并為其進(jìn)階的方案提供指明方向。本研究工作將有助于制造企業(yè)明晰自身所提供服務(wù)衍生方案的狀態(tài)水平,并為其進(jìn)一步面向服務(wù)型制造轉(zhuǎn)型攀升價(jià)值鏈高端提供理論與現(xiàn)實(shí)依據(jù)。
[Abstract]:At present, the maturity of technology in manufacturing industry intensifies the homogenization of products, and the contradiction between them and the individualized demand increasingly pursued by customers, which leads manufacturing enterprises to fall into the dilemma of overcapacity and declining profits. Relying on the service derivation of physical products, it has become an effective means for manufacturing enterprises to get rid of the homogeneous competition of products and obtain competitive advantages. This study is based on the system methodology of Physico-Physical-Human-Science (WSRs), which fits the Chinese manufacturing situation. Focusing on the spatial state generation and decision process of service derivative schemes in manufacturing enterprises. Firstly, this study reveals the realization mechanism and related influencing factors of service derivative schemes on the basis of combing the research literature related to service derivatives. With the aid of the stable matching theory, this paper describes the generation process of service derivative schemes in manufacturing enterprises, and in order to accurately locate and evaluate the level of service derivative schemes of manufacturing enterprises in the whole industry, The spatial state of manufacturing enterprise service derivative scheme based on WSR is constructed. Then, the method of judging and evaluating the status of manufacturing enterprise service derivative scheme based on WSR is given. This paper analyzes the spatial status of the whole service derivative scheme in Chinese fan industry and the status orientation of the specific enterprise service derivative scheme, and points out the direction for the advanced development of the service derivative scheme. The following conclusions are drawn: 1) the key to the generation of the service derivative scheme is the effective matching between the physical product and the derivative service. The matching process is based on customer problem solving, product / service attributes and matching rules. The complexity of solution generation lays the foundation for the analysis framework of manufacturing enterprise service derivation scheme under WSR methodology) the generation of manufacturing enterprise service derivative scheme is physical. The physics of technical support, the principle of economic guarantee and the human theory of creating customer value together determine the spatial state of the service derivative scheme. And with the development of manufacturing service, the service derivative scheme presents an evolving trend of development at the three levels of physics, principle and human theory. (3) different manufacturing industries have different spatial states of service derivative schemes. Because of the difference between manufacturing and service capability, manufacturing enterprises have different status orientation, and the research on the spatial state of service derivative schemes can clarify the service level of industry and specific manufacturing enterprises. This work will help manufacturing enterprises to understand the status level of the service derivative schemes provided by themselves. It also provides theoretical and practical basis for its further transformation of service-oriented manufacturing to rise to the high end of the value chain.
